A telescopic handler, also known as a lull or a zoom boom, is a machine widely used in the construction industry. It is similar to a forklift but has a boom, making it more a crane than a forklift, with the expanded versatility of a single telescopic boom that can extend upward and forward from the vehicle. The boom can be fitted with different attachments, such as a bucket or a muck grab. In construction, the most common attachment for a zoom boom is pallet forks and the most common application is to move loads from and to places unattainable for a standard forklift. For instance, lulls have the capability to move palletized cargo from within a box truck and to place that cargo on to rooftops and other high places. The latter use would otherwise require a crane, which is not always practical or time-efficient on a job site. In agriculture the most widely used attachment for a teleporter is a bucket grab, again the most widely used application is to transport to and from places unobtainable for a 'conventional machine' which is typically is a wheeled loader or backhoe loader. For instance, reach forklifts have the ability to reach directly into a high-sided trailer or hopper. The latter application would otherwise require a loading ramp, or something similar
